			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div>Just an FYI for those of you listening in Cabell Co...<br />
<br />
<a href="http://wireless2.fcc.gov/UlsApp/UlsSearch/license.jsp?licKey=1232701" target="_blank">WPEH352</a><br />
<br />
This is the license that has the current Cabell Co SO, Fire and EMS frequencies on it as well as Huntington FD<br />
<br />
According to the license, the added some additional transmitters to the various locations to [probably] increase coverage for SO / Fire / EMS and Huntington PD.   Or, the coverage was always there, the license didn't reflect it initially, and they just decided to make it reflect what is in use.<br />
<br />
According to the license, on their northernmost tower they were granted a license for four additional repeater pairs:<br />
<br />
<b>   453.2125   FB2<br />
   453.4625   FB2<br />
   453.7125   FB2<br />
   453.8625   FB2</b><br />
<br />
No idea if they are active, when they will be active, or if they ever will be active.   But you folks who monitor Cabell Co might want to start listening for traffic on those frequencies.<br />
<br />
If you do hear traffic and are able to identify it as Cabell Co traffic, please submit all relevent information (agency using it, PL/DCS tones, etc) to the RRDB so that we can update the RRDB.<br />
